Hanoi to complete planning West lake

West lake and its surrounding area in Hanoi will be planned to become a cultural and spiritual destination for domestic and international tourists.

In the recent plans, Hanoi’s authorities are determined to include West lake in the strategy of protection and the planning of its surrounding needs to be completed for effective exploitation, Kinh te & Do thi reported.

Specifically, in the Urban Area Planning of West lake and vicinity (A6), the lake will become the center for urban development. The spatial structure is organized in strips and layers created by routes around the lake. Specially, the spatial axis of Quang An peninsula will be created to connect West lake with the Red river and Co Loa citadel.

Director of the Hanoi Department of Planning and Architecture Nguyen Truc Anh said that in order to implement the goal of building a modern and typical theater for the capital city, the municipal People's Committee has accepted funding by real estate developer Sun Group to research a detailed planning of Quang An peninsula. The planning will be submitted to the committee for approval.

Sun Group has invited design consultant Renzo Piano Building Workshop, the world's leading consultant in the field of designing theaters in the world, to propose ideas. The invitation of this consulting firm has been approved by the municipal Party Committee and People's Committee.

According to Mr. Truc Anh, only when the partial adjustment of this urban zoning plan is approved, will there be a legal basis to implement the detailed planning project of the spatial axis of Quang An peninsula so that West lake area can become a cultural and spiritual destination for domestic and international tourists.

Along with new projects in Quang An peninsula, Hanoi is working on other projects to change the landscape of West lake which include Ho Tay Water Park and New Sun Park, which were approved by the municipal People's Committee in 2020. Currently, the Hanoi Institute of Construction Planning is implementing a comprehensive perspective plan for this project.

Besides, Mr. Pham The Vinh, chairman of Nhat Tan ward People's Committee in Tay Ho district, said that the pedestrian space in Trinh Cong Son street located in the ward is going to be expanded to an area of ​​up to 26 hectares. The application dossier for the pedestrian space expansion to the West lake’s embankment is being finalized to submit to the Hanoi People's Committee for approval.
